PlotSquared/gradle/libs.versions.toml

95 lines
4.3 KiB
TOML
Raw Permalink Normal View History

[versions]
2021-08-17 16:38:24 +02:00
# Minecraft expectations
2022-01-31 21:12:00 +01:00
gson = "2.8.8" # Version set by Minecraft
log4j-api = "2.17.1" # Version set by Minecraft
2021-12-18 23:10:41 +01:00
guava = "31.0.1-jre" # Version set by Minecraft
2021-08-17 16:38:24 +02:00
# Platform expectations
2021-12-18 23:10:41 +01:00
paper = "1.18.1-R0.1-SNAPSHOT"
checker-qual = "3.21.4"
guice = "5.1.0"
2021-08-17 16:38:24 +02:00
findbugs = "3.0.1"
2021-12-18 23:10:41 +01:00
snakeyaml = "1.30" # Version set by Bukkit
2021-08-17 16:38:24 +02:00
# Adventure & MiniMessage
adventure-api = "4.9.3"
adventure-text-minimessage = "4.1.0-SNAPSHOT"
adventure-platform-bukkit = "4.0.1"
2021-08-17 16:38:24 +02:00
# Plugins
worldedit = "7.2.10"
fawe = "2.1.0"
vault = "1.7.1"
placeholderapi = "2.11.1"
luckperms = "5.4"
essentialsx = "2.19.4"
2021-08-17 16:38:24 +02:00
mvdwapi = "3.1.1"
2021-08-17 16:38:24 +02:00
# Third party
prtree = "2.0.0"
aopalliance = "1.0"
cloud-services = "1.6.2"
arkitektonika = "2.1.1"
paster = "1.1.4"
bstats = "3.0.0"
paperlib = "1.0.7"
squirrelid = "0.3.0"
serverlib = "2.3.1"
http4j = "1.3"
2021-08-17 16:38:24 +02:00
# Gradle plugins
shadow = "7.1.2"
2021-12-05 23:29:28 +01:00
grgit = "4.1.1"
2021-08-17 16:38:24 +02:00
licenser = "0.6.1"
nexus = "1.1.0"
2021-08-17 16:38:24 +02:00
[libraries]
2021-08-17 16:38:24 +02:00
# Platform expectations
paper = { group = "io.papermc.paper", name = "paper-api", version.ref = "paper" }
checkerqual = { group = "org.checkerframework", name = "checker-qual", version.ref = "checker-qual" }
# Minecraft expectations
gson = { group = "com.google.code.gson", name = "gson", version.ref = "gson" }
2021-08-17 16:38:24 +02:00
log4j = { group = "org.apache.logging.log4j", name = "log4j-api", version.ref = "log4j-api" }
# Platform expectations
snakeyaml = { group = "org.yaml", name = "snakeyaml", version.ref = "snakeyaml" }
guice = { group = "com.google.inject", name = "guice", version.ref = "guice" }
guiceassistedinject = { group = "com.google.inject.extensions", name = "guice-assistedinject", version.ref = "guice" }
findbugs = { group = "com.google.code.findbugs", name = "annotations", version.ref = "findbugs" }
2021-08-17 16:38:24 +02:00
# Adventure & MiniMessage
adventure = { group = "net.kyori", name = "adventure-api", version.ref = "adventure-api" }
minimessage = { group = "net.kyori", name = "adventure-text-minimessage", version.ref = "adventure-text-minimessage" }
adventurePlatformBukkit = { group = "net.kyori", name = "adventure-platform-bukkit", version.ref = "adventure-platform-bukkit" }
# Plugins
worldeditCore = { group = "com.sk89q.worldedit", name = "worldedit-core", version.ref = "worldedit" }
worldeditBukkit = { group = "com.sk89q.worldedit", name = "worldedit-bukkit", version.ref = "worldedit" }
2021-09-20 16:21:18 +02:00
fastasyncworldeditBukkit = { group = "com.fastasyncworldedit", name = "FastAsyncWorldEdit-Bukkit", version.ref = "fawe" }
fastasyncworldeditCore = { group = "com.fastasyncworldedit", name = "FastAsyncWorldEdit-Core", version.ref = "fawe" }
vault = { group = "com.github.MilkBowl", name = "VaultAPI", version.ref = "vault" }
placeholderapi = { group = "me.clip", name = "placeholderapi", version.ref = "placeholderapi" }
luckperms = { group = "net.luckperms", name = "api", version.ref = "luckperms" }
2021-12-05 23:29:28 +01:00
essentialsx = { group = "net.essentialsx", name = "EssentialsX", version.ref = "essentialsx" }
2021-08-17 16:38:24 +02:00
# Third party
prtree = { group = "com.intellectualsites.prtree", name = "PRTree", version.ref = "prtree" }
aopalliance = { group = "aopalliance", name = "aopalliance", version.ref = "aopalliance" }
cloudServices = { group = "cloud.commandframework", name = "cloud-services", version.ref = "cloud-services" }
mvdwapi = { group = "com.intellectualsites.mvdwplaceholderapi", name = "MVdWPlaceholderAPI", version.ref = "mvdwapi" }
2022-01-14 10:58:44 +01:00
squirrelid = { group = "com.github.EngineHub", name = "SquirrelID", version.ref = "squirrelid" }
2021-09-09 21:50:11 +02:00
serverlib = { group = "dev.notmyfault.serverlib", name = "ServerLib", version.ref = "serverlib" }
2021-08-17 16:38:24 +02:00
bstats = { group = "org.bstats", name = "bstats-bukkit", version.ref = "bstats" }
paperlib = { group = "io.papermc", name = "paperlib", version.ref = "paperlib" }
arkitektonika = { group = "com.intellectualsites.arkitektonika", name = "Arkitektonika-Client", version.ref = "arkitektonika" }
http4j = { group = "com.intellectualsites.http", name = "HTTP4J", version.ref = "http4j" }
paster = { group = "com.intellectualsites.paster", name = "Paster", version.ref = "paster" }
guava = { group = "com.google.guava", name = "guava", version.ref = "guava" }
2021-08-17 16:38:24 +02:00
[plugins]
shadow = { id = "com.github.johnrengelman.shadow", version.ref = "shadow" }
grgit = { id = "org.ajoberstar.grgit", version.ref = "grgit" }
licenser = { id = "org.cadixdev.licenser", version.ref = "licenser" }
nexus = { id = "io.github.gradle-nexus.publish-plugin", version.ref = "nexus" }